    Hi

    I have a HP Procurve 2626 based series and I'm having problems with it. I've simplifed my lab to start from the begining. 

    I have a router when I have VLAN 10 by ethernet 3. This is plugged to HP SW to port 1. And a laptop plugged to port 2 in the HP SW.

    Kind of this:

    Router-> ethernet 3 -> HP SW port 1 --> ethernet port 2 -> Laptop

    I've setup the vlan 10 in router. And then in the HP SW I have the default VLAN and the other I created VLAN 10. I did to test. One tagging port 2 and untagging port 2 (Both times I run config# memory write) No ip is given to the client.

    At the end, I tried to setup manually IP on client. and ping the vlan 10 ip address on routher, no success. Then I googled and I saw some post about  HP switches and sound interesting to me, but no success.

    http://www.techieshelp.com/setup-dhcp-helper-on-hp-e-series/

    My setup in router is

    ethernet port 3 

    0 10.0.1.1/24 10.0.1.0 eth3

    vlan

    10.0.2.1/24 10.0.2.0 vlan10

    dhcp server

    dhcp2 vlan10 dhcp_pool1 3d

    1 dhcp_pool1 10.0.2.2-10.0.2.254

     

    Did I miss something?

     

    Thanks!
